Transaction 66af69c6720a2373f02b71e8f6e79671dae708495064728945dede193301a426
1 Input
1 Output
-
66af69c6720a2373f02b71e8f6e79671dae708495064728945dede193301a426:0
- value
- 669886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85d0775b94806e5bfc06bbcad7fdb54d14d76f05 OP_EQUAL
- address
- 3DtZXYbXvc5fy41FB62gNFzHMcHHE8iCzR